Transaction e37c4995a6c32f9ca5425091d0d296af2597405b392723a3876160f6a0a185c7
2 Input
2 Outputs
- e37c4995a6c32f9ca5425091d0d296af2597405b392723a3876160f6a0a185c7:0
- e37c4995a6c32f9ca5425091d0d296af2597405b392723a3876160f6a0a185c7:1
value 25000000
address 12TW8LxmCo2pt1qxRvGVMMQGE3j9NbX69H
value 34970
address 1LGXDfCwRdop3ucRtfVXR4YcftJo4TbzzN